CAD2001E CADB2SMP UNKNOWN MSG ERROR CODE=xxxxx
Reason
A module that is part of the C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ility attempted to issue a message that the message processor program cannot locate. This can be an internal logic error or an installation error. The code xxxxx indicates the message number that was issued.
Action
Contact CA Technologies Technical Support for assistance. Have available the contents of this message, plus any job logs, report output, and dumps that were produced.

CAD2021E Synchronization control statement parse error RC=cc x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
Reason
An error occurred while processing input parameters for the C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ility.
The value of cc is the return code. The value of x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x contains text describing the exact nature of the error. This information (return code and accompanying text) is for internal use only and might be helpful to you in problem diagnosis.
Note: The return codes, described below, do not correspond to the return codes that the CADB2SYx utility programs issued, and that are documented elsewhere.
Return Code Description
04 KEYWORD VALUE ERROR A value for a supplied keyword was invalid.
08 INVALID KEYWORD An invalid keyword was encountered.
12 VALUE COUNT ERROR An illegal number of values were specified for a keyword.
20 TYPE VALIDATION ERROR Data supplied as a keyword value was inappropriate for the keyword.
CAD2 Synchronization Utility Messages
Chapter 1: ACFD2 Messages 57
Return Code Description
24 LENGTH VALIDATION ERROR Keyword value data was of an illegal length.
28 UNPAIRED PAREN OR QUOTE A single parenthesis or quotation mark was encountered.
32 DUPLICATE KEYWORD FOUND A keyword was found twice in the input data.
xx UNKNOWN RETURN CODE An error occurred while parsing this input data string. Contact CA Technologies Technical Support staff for assistance.
Action
Review other messages that might be issued with this message to ascertain the exact reason for the error. Make corrections to input parameters as appropriate and retry execution of the failing C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ility function.

CAD2036E Error validating DB2 subsystem ssss x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
Reason
The C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ility was unable to verify the existence and attributes of the DB2 subsystem ssss. The named DB2 subsystem must not only be defined to the system but must also be active at the time that the synchronization job is run.
The x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x provides additional information relating to the DB2 validation failure. Reasons include the following:
DB2 SUBSYSTEM NOT FOUND
The named subsystem ID was not found. Check your input control statements and cross-check these against your system definitions.
DB2 SUBSYSTEM NOT ACTIVE
CAD2 Synchronization Utility Messages
62 Message Reference Guide
An entry for the named DB2 subsystem was found in the subsystem name table, but the C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ility determined that the subsystem was inactive. The named DB2 subsystem must be active to run the synchronization utility.
DB2 SUBSYSTEM VALIDATION ERROR
An internal error occurred while validating the named DB2 subsystem ID. This might be due to an internal or an environmental error. Gather job log information, job output, and any dumps and contact CA Technologies Technical Support for assistance. Be prepared to provide a system dump if requested.
APF AUTHORIZATION REQUIRED
The C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ility must run from an APF-authorized library. An authorization check failed. Ensure that the synchronization utility is run from an APF-authorized library.
UNKNOWN ERROR
An internal error occurred while validating the DB2 subsystem name. This might be due to an internal or an environmental error. Gather job log information, job output, and any dumps, and contact CA Technical Support for assistance. Be prepared to provide a system dump if requested.
Action
See the reason code description above.

CAD2230I ACFD2S0E No synchronization will be done for deleted userid uuuuuuuu
Reason
During processing of input data, the CA ACF2 for DB2 synchronization utility incremental function identified a user ID definition that was deleted. No INCLUDE control statement is generated for this user ID definition. Therefore, CADB2SY2 does not generate any mass REVOKE statements for this user ID and no synchronization is done. To remove deleted user IDs from DB2 catalogs, run a synchronization using the REVOKEALL option and include all resources this user has authorization to access.
Action
This message is informational only. Ensure that a synchronization specifying REVOKEALL is run at some future time to perform deleted user ID cleanup.

CAD2260I Revoke of aaaaaaaa from uuuuuuuuu was not generated
Reason
The revoke of administrative authority (aaaaaaaa) from the specified user (uuuuuuuu) was not generated because it could result in dropping a view.
Action
This message is information only, no action is required. To determine if any views would be dropped, rerun the synchronization and specify VIEW ACTION(WARN,REVOKEADMIN). The synchronization utility evaluates the affect of executing a revoke of the administrative authority. It determines whether the administrative authority, or any privilege that would be cascade revoked by DB2 as a result of revoking the administrative authority, was required to create a view. The evaluation of the affects of a cascade revoke can require executing several DB2 queries and can, therefore, result in significantly longer run times.

CAD2262I Revoke of SYSOPR from SYSOPR not generated
Reason
A revoke of SYSOPR from SYSOPR was requested, but not generated. This request was made because the user SYSOPR does not exist, the user does not have the SYSOPR system privilege in CA ACF2 for DB2, or SYSOPR was not included for synchronization of system privileges and REVOKEALL was specified.
SYSOPR is the default user ID DB2 assigns for commands issued from the console. The SYSOPR ID must have the SYSOPR system privilege in the DB2 catalog to execute DB2 console commands. Therefore, the Catalog Synchronization Utility suppressed the revoke of SYSOPR from SYSOPR.
Action
This message is informational only. No action is required.

CAD2268I ..xxxxxxxx.x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x
Reason
This message gives the name of a dependent view that is dropped if the REVOKE statement indicated by message CAD2265I, CAD2266I, CAD2269I, or CAD2280I is executed. The number of paired leading periods (..) indicates the number of levels the dependent view is from the base table or view that is subject to the REVOKE statement. Two periods are used for each level.
The viewname in this message can also appear in other CAD2236I, CAD2269I, or CAD2270I messages because of multiple dependencies required to support the VIEW.
Action
This message is informational only, no action is required.

CAD2280I Revoke of USAGE on distinct type xxxxxxxx.x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x was not generated
Reason
In synchronizing the DB2 subsystem, the Catalog Synchronization Utility is processing a request to revoke the usage of a distinct type. The user from whom the access is being revoked used the distinct type in creating an existing function or stored procedure. In these circumstances, DB2 will not allow the privilege to be revoked. The Catalog Synchronization Utility suppresses the generation of the REVOKE.
Action
This message is informational only. No action is required.

CAD2300W Grant failed, grant was for user running this job
Reason
The grant statement preceding this message was for the user who is executing this job. DB2 does not allow any users to grant privileges to themselves. Synchronization processing continues.
Action
This message is informational only. No action is required.
CAD2301W Revoke failed, revoke was for user running this job
Reason
The revoke statement preceding this message was for the user who is running this job. DB2 does not allow any users to revoke privileges from themselves. Synchronization processing continues.
Action
This message is informational only. No action is required.

CAD2303W Revoke failed, revokee owns the resource, revokee does not have privilege or revoker did not grant privilege
Reason
The revoke statement preceding this message failed for one of three reasons:
1. The revokee is the owner of the resource. DB2 grants the creator of a resource all privileges for that resource, these privileges cannot be revoked. This is probably the reason the revoke failed.
2. The revokee no longer holds the privilege. This might occur if any catalog maintenance was performed between the time CADB2SY2 was run and the time the revoke was executed.
3. The revoker did not grant the privilege. This occurs only if you created your own input to CADB2SY3 and did not include the “BY ALL” clause on the revoke, or if you modified the output from CADB2SY2 and removed the “BY ALL” clause.
Action
This message is informational only. No action is required.
